Four meets, three national records - the month of March could not have been any better for Singaporean sprinter Shanti Pereira, who set yet another national mark at the Australian Open Track and Field Championships in Brisbane on Friday.
The 26-year-old clocked 11.38 seconds in the 100m heats to eclipse her own national mark by 0.08sec, just four weeks after she set a new best at the New Zealand Track and Field Championships in Wellington on March 3.
She will progress to Saturday's semi-finals after she topped the heats, with the final scheduled on the same evening.
On Sunday, she will compete in the 200m heats for a spot in the final.
